

Minister for Defence Dr Ng Eng Hen and Second Minister Mr Ong Ye Kung officiated at the National Day Awards Investiture held at the Ministry of Defence (MINDEF) this evening. This year, 636 personnel from MINDEF and the Singapore Armed Forces (SAF) were recognised for their outstanding performance and dedication to duty and service.
A total of 87 Commendation Medals, 119 Efficiency Medals and 437 Long Service Medals were awarded to both military and non-military personnel. Seven personnel were awarded with both the Commendation/Efficiency Medal and the Long Service Medal. Spouses of the award recipients, as well as senior MINDEF officials and SAF officers were also present at the investiture.
At an earlier National Day Awards Ceremony officiated by President Dr Tony Tan Keng Yam on 6 November 2016, Chief of Defence Force Lieutenant-General Perry Lim, Chief of Navy Rear-Admiral Lai Chung Han, and Chief of Staff, Joint Staff Brigadier-General Chia Choon Hoong were awarded with the Public Administration Medal (Gold) (Military), while eight and 21 SAF officers were awarded with the Public Administration Medal (Silver) (Military) and Public Administration Medal (Bronze) (Military) respectively.
